Customer Review: It serves its purpose very well. Summary: 4 Stars
I've been using the same lint trap kit on my 120v dryer for over 5 years without a single issue. I do have a 4' washer/dryer closet and I close the doors (unventilated) during warmer months to keep the heat from getting out. However, I only clean the trap kit about once a month and usually just add water when I see the level is getting low in between loads. Sometimes I forget to add water, but the worst that's happened is that I found random pieces of lint stuck to my W/D closet walls! No mold, no mildew, and I have bad allergies so I would have definitely "felt" the effect of any such problems long ago.
I recently removed the aluminum tubing for the first time since I bought it to do a deep cleaning. I found very minor traces of lint that my handvac sucked up in a jiffy. Unless you have a really large dryer and do massive loads of really damp clothes pretty regularly, I don't think the warnings are any reason to not try this. This little gadget is a wonderful solution for apartment dwellers with limited options. My only gripe is that I wish the construction was a little more solid. The lid clamps are tricky, and I've broken off little pieces of plastic with little effort. However, until I find a new and improved model, I'll keep using this old one 'til it falls apart.
Customer Review: Caveats and first impression Summary: 4 Stars
The box with this product says in red "Not recommended for use on a gas dryer" - surprised that isn't in the specs. I think this is because a gas dryer is really not suited for a small enclosed space (as it uses up the air) which is likely the target audience of this product. I am using this product on a gas dryer in a large, well ventilated garage and do not see any issues. Only tried a few times but works as advertised and catches the lint. My only gripe is the shipping costs more than the product ;-)
